Transaction 71a985e1f7a2cc939d54c8b5622d98f05fb997b6d08d72ef3d65436ec26674b1
3 Input
2 Outputs
- 71a985e1f7a2cc939d54c8b5622d98f05fb997b6d08d72ef3d65436ec26674b1:0
- 71a985e1f7a2cc939d54c8b5622d98f05fb997b6d08d72ef3d65436ec26674b1:1
value 40511
address 1MREX93TZ39neNNqgtRc7FaxyPHdz2s2vr
value 2889606
address 1PFfq6RjcaxzeYXGcvQLc4LkiDbmdSevbB